are listening to one of the world's greatest artists
They
Again it may be
Perhaps it is Caruso, perhapw Mclba or Farrar. Paderewski—or Kreisler. i i i 'n
Or, in these stirring times, perchance they have sought the thrill and the rhythm or a "Sousa March" played by the Match King's own band, it isn't Harry Lauder who is entertaining them, for if they were listening to one of Harry's Victor Records they'd be laughing uproariously.
In fact, we can't very well decide which one of the world's greatest artists they are hearing, because the instrument in their home is a Victrola, and the Victrola brings all the world's greatest artists.
Have you a Victrola ? You can get one frotn us. $15 to $400, on easy ternia.

Tliat iiM resohaion lieietofore duly tidopt.-il < .^lalilisluii;; , and d(-sigiiating the lire liiiiit.< m the \illa.i:o of l-'reeiinri. and all snbse- (|ueiit resolutions duly adopted annii- ilaiory ami suiiplenieiit.'il tluielo. and l'"ire Limit Ordiliaure .No. :;Sii hiiitn fore enaili ll. and all .^nlL-^ruin iii ordi . nances enacted ainenil;itorv and sup pbiiiontal ihcii'io. be and luiiby ai- ' rescinded, aiiiiiillKl and repealed. Ri:sOLVKD further that ttie follow- ilii; be and hereby is ena< ted as Or lilnaiiee .No, 2S(|, to take eir,.(t under the penalties therein jiiei-ii tin d alter due iiiiblieation ami poj.'u,,; a,-~ re ilUl'ed by l;i\\ :
lire I iniils Oidiiianre .No. :;,xn. The fiillowiii;; ; deseribed teiritori within tin village , of Freepori. Iiniindi li ar- follow.s. m ' wit:
U'l-sterly \i\ the ea.'-teily side ol Gro\e Streei ; snuiln rl\ b>- a lllii i iin- i ning parallel with the .-outherly side ; Of .M<'rrjck Itoad ami distani one hiiii- i drofl feet southeily iliei i from; cast- '. erly by a line riinniiig parallel with tho oastoijly side of Henry Street, and i with tho continuation northerly and j soulherly of such side until tho same I is intorseclod by the northerly and j southerly boundary lims of tlicsc lini- ! its, and distant one hundred foot easl- orly then fi-oiii: and northerly by a lino running parallel with th<- north- ; erly side of Brooklyn Avenue, and wilh the continuation easterly of siieli i side until same is intf-rsected by tbe easterly boundary line of^thoso limits, and distant one hundred f(-ot north¬ erly Iherefroni;
Is hereby constituted, established and designated as the firo limits with¬ in the village of Froei>ort within which the construction or rebuilding of , wooden buildings or structures may i not ho orcct<'d or substantially alter¬ ed. \ .All parties, persons, assoclaMons or corporations violating any of the pro- I visions of thi.= ordinance shall bo j liable to a penally of Twenty-five dol- j lars fnr each violation of this ordin- • ance or any part thereof. .Any viola- I tion of this ordinatico or any part I thereof shall constitute disorderly I conduct. The person violating Ihis I ordinanc 0 or any part thereof shall i be a disorderly person.
